About This Course

The first half of this course provides basic information about narcissistic personality disorder, as well as common ways that narcissists manipulate professionals and blame them for their own failures. They often have predictable parenting behavior problems. Their common court and negotiation behaviors will be addressed, as well as ways to spot them early in a case.

The second half of the course addresses ways of managing narcissists as clients and as opposing parties, in family court and in negotiations. The problem of dealing with narcissistic professionals is included. Case examples are provided of dealing with narcissists in and out of court.

Bill Eddy is a pioneer in high-conflict personality theory and one of the most influential voices in modern conflict resolution. As a lawyer, mediator, therapist, and bestselling author of more than 30 books, he developed widely used tools including The CARS Method®, BIFF Response®, EAR Statements™, and the New Ways® series. His work is used across workplaces, courts, healthcare, government, and human services around the world. Bill’s integrated mental health and legal expertise continues to shape HCI’s research-driven methods for managing all levels of conflict. He also co-hosts the podcast It’s All Your Fault!
